Transaction 6251b3078b23b4575b0598c38e9565686c3cc925beae684880104848aed8f737

1 Input
2 Outputs
  • 6251b3078b23b4575b0598c38e9565686c3cc925beae684880104848aed8f737:0
  • value  519425
    address  1CSfxkmWwkxtKzLyhMKNJKkGQdoqXjQKns
  • 6251b3078b23b4575b0598c38e9565686c3cc925beae684880104848aed8f737:1
  • value  1157235
    address  1Cyhq2vieFizPVn8LSWLG7k2xqs8q9L2br